Output 64840514a750dcdd3c65abe5f5e956463b51dea63c60066d1107f45b58071171:1

value
10734000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 765af15cf72eb770b1f5ba6f0be9d4d82d9404dc OP_EQUAL
address
3CUpbzqUjnbsLzA5ufM6ws8nb3aBQGEXHD
transaction
64840514a750dcdd3c65abe5f5e956463b51dea63c60066d1107f45b58071171
spent
true